1. What is the ÖSD B2 Exam?

The ÖSD B2 exam examines the language skills of students at the B2 level of the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). Unlike some language certificates that focus exclusively on German as spoken in Germany, the ÖSD stresses the pluricentric nature of the German language, acknowledging standard variations used in Austria, Germany, and Switzerland.

The exam is divided into 2 main components, which can be taken together or separately:

  1. Written Examination: Includes Reading, Listening, and Writing modules.
  2. Oral Examination: Consists of a Speaking module.

2. International Variability in Exam Fees

One of the most crucial things for candidates to comprehend is that the ÖSD does not have a single, worldwide rate point. While the ÖSD headquarters in Austria sets baseline requirements, the actual costs are figured out by private certified evaluation centers worldwide. These fees are influenced by local economic aspects, administrative overhead, and currency exchange rates.

3. The Modular Pricing System

A significant advantage of the ÖSD B2 exam is its modular structure. This flexibility allows candidates to handle their financial resources and their study schedule more successfully.

Full Exam vs. Partial Exam

Candidates have the option to register for the whole exam at when or to take specific modules. This is especially helpful for those who may have failed one part of the exam previously and only require to duplicate that specific section.

4. Extra Costs and Online Administrative Fees

When signing up for the ÖSD B2 exam online, the base exam cost is typically not the only expenditure. Prospects must know numerous potential "hidden" or secondary expenses.

A. Online Registration and Transaction Fees

Most assessment centers use online websites for registration. Depending on the payment gateway utilized (e.g., PayPal, Stripe, or direct bank transfer), a little deal fee (varying from 1.5% to 5%) may be included to the total.

B. Late Registration Fees

The majority of centers have a registration deadline, generally 4 to 6 weeks before the exam date. If a candidate misses this window however the center still has capability, they may charge a "Late Booking Fee," which can vary from EUR20 to EUR50.

C. Certificate Delivery

While the initial certificate is normally collected personally, those requiring international carrier services (such as DHL or FedEx) to get their results in the house will require to pay an extra shipping charge.

D. Re-evaluation (Appeal) Fees

If a prospect is dissatisfied with their outcomes, they can request a re-evaluation of their exam papers. This procedure involves a fee that is frequently refundable only if the initial grade is discovered to be inaccurate.

9.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: Can I pay the ÖSD B2 cost in installations?

Generally, no. A lot of assessment centers require the full fee to be paid at the time of online registration to secure a seat.

Q2: Is the online cost higher than the in-person registration charge?

In many cases, the fee is the same. Nevertheless, some centers choose online payments to lower manual administrative work and might even provide a small discount rate for online bookings.

Q3: What happens to my fee if I miss the exam due to disease?

A lot of centers enable for a partial refund or a transfer to a future date if a valid medical certificate (Arbeitsunfähigkeitsbescheinigung) is provided within a particular timeframe (normally 2-3 days after the exam).

Q4: Does the charge consist of preparation products?

No. The exam fee just covers the administration of the test and the issuance of the certificate. Books, practice tests, and preparatory courses should be purchased separately.

Q5: How much does it cost to change a lost certificate?

If a certificate is lost or harmed, a duplicate can be asked for from the exam center for a fee, normally varying from EUR30 to EUR60, plus shipping costs.
